A mathematics foundation degree typically covers a broad range of mathematical topics, including algebra, calculus, statistics, and geometry. Students in these programs have the opportunity to develop their problem-solving abilities, analytical skills, and critical thinking capabilities. The coursework is designed to challenge students and help them build a solid understanding of mathematical principles and theories.
One of the key benefits of pursuing a mathematics foundation degree is the versatility it offers in terms of career options. Graduates of these programs can pursue careers in a wide range of industries, including finance, engineering, computer science, education, and research. The strong mathematical foundation provided by these programs can also open doors to advanced degree programs in mathematics or related fields.

Another benefit of pursuing a mathematics foundation degree is the potential for high earning potential. Careers in mathematics-related fields often come with above-average salaries, making this degree a solid investment in the future.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, mathematicians and statisticians earn a median annual salary of $88,190, with job growth in these fields projected to be faster than average in the coming years.
